Hypothalamus Light Input

Meaning

Hypothalamus Light Input describes the direct neural signal transmission of environmental light information from the retina to the hypothalamus, specifically targeting the suprachiasmatic nucleus (SCN), the body’s master biological clock. This input is the single most potent external cue, or zeitgeber, used to synchronize the internal circadian rhythm to the 24-hour solar day. The quality and timing of this light input critically determine the phase and robustness of the entire endocrine system.
